Personally I wouldn't buy into any game until I had over $25.00 and even then only buy-in for 50 Cent Single table games. Poker is not a get rich scheme, Sure you can win money playing Poker but eventually you will get dry spells, where you go on "Tilt" or get a losing streak, and will not gain any money for days or even weeks.
I set myself a limit of playing 10X $1.00 games, every day, willing to lose them all if I had to, Some days I did, at other times I would cash in every game, not great amounts but I still made a profit, and my bankroll was over $200, now it is over $600.
I do not consider myself a great player, but slow, steady progress is better than going broke every other day.

18 MTT for $0.55 would be an option.
The one I would choose would be 20 SnG for 0.50.
This option is slower but more secure as well. A Sng is a tournament that if you are patient you can win it many times and other times enter 2nd or 3rd which already implies ITM.
I would not enter cash tables until I was prepared to play micro-limits and did not have at least between 50 and 80 boxes (that is, $100 to $160).
I would not play more than those limits.
Remember, your bankroll must be 100 bullets Example u$s 100 (100 bullets in MTT of 1.10)
$330 Bankroll (100 bullets in $3.30 MTT)
Bankroll u$s 200 (100 boxes in cash tables of u$s 2)
That is the way to build a bankroll, and logically study, without studying this beautiful game you will not directly build a bankroll)
